Simon Cowell Warned By Execs About Gay Jokes
American Idol execs reportedly telling Cowell & Seacrest to respect their new co-star.
Ellen DeGeneres is bringing on a season of change on American Idol. Now that we've figured out where she's going to be sitting on the judges' panel, it's time to look at the moral implications of her arrival.
It's reported that Fox execs are making that exact consideration. Apparently they've told Simon Cowell and Ryan Seacrest to close the curtain on their homosexual banter-teasing. Cowell's said to the one who first started picking on Seacrest, and the host has taken the abuse well. But now a Fox insider has shared the following: “With an openly gay woman coming on board, an effort is being made to make her feel welcome... Simon’s been told, and to a lesser extent Ryan too, that the act is played out anyway, so no more ribbing each other about being gay. The Idol bosses don’t want it.”
It's said many of the execs found the teasing offensive, especially because the show has a large following of young children. Simon Fuller, Idol's executive producer, is said to be the one with the biggest beef of all.
